    Send your child to savor summer in Vermont at our friendly, individualized horsemanship camp. We emphasize not just riding, but building a holistic relationship with each horse. Our camp also encourages personal growth for each camper. Learning new skills and connecting with people and animals builds self esteem, and many of our students find horsemanship becomes a driving interest for many years. We limit the number of campers to preserve this individualized approach.

    Each week is packed with fun activities both on and off the horses. At our camp, children ride every day, and take off-site field trips to interesting places. Riding lessons, horse care, nature walks, flashlight tag, and a late-night cookout all add to the fun, but the best part of the experience is sharing laughs and making lifelong friends. Variety of activities also include sports, arts and crafts, gardening.  Nutritional homemade for is provided

Our camp offers unique riding experiences and panoramic views. The 60 acre farm includes Vermont's oldest marble quarry and a mountainside wildlife preserve. The Green Mountain National Forest and the farms carpeting the foothills provide lovely scenery in all directions. From some locations on the farm, one can see three states, as well as three mountain ranges: the Berkshires, the Green Mountains, and the Taconics.
